""" | ||
Assign a facet to a file. | ||
A facet is defined by zero or more glob/fnmatch expressions. Multiple facets can | ||
be assigned to a file. The facets definition is a list of (facet, pattern) and a | ||
file is assigned all thye facets that have a pattern defintion that match their | ||
path. | ||
Once all files have been assigned a facet, files without a facet are assigned to | ||
the core facet. | ||
The known facets are: | ||
- core - core files of a package. Used as default if no other facet apply. | ||
- data - data files of a package (such as CSV, etc). | ||
- dev - files used at development time (e.g. build scripts, dev tools, etc) | ||
- docs - Documentation files. | ||
- examples - Code example files. | ||
- tests - Test files and tools. | ||
- embedded - Embedded code from a third party(aka. vendored or bundled) | ||
See also https://github.com/clearlydefined/clearlydefined/blob/8f58a9a216cf7c129fe2cf6abe1cc6f960535e0b/docs/clearly.md#facets | ||
""" | ||

def get_path_facets(path, facet_definitions): | ||
""" | ||
Return a sorted list of unique facet strings for `path` using the | ||
`facet_definitions` mapping of {pattern: [facet, facet]}. | ||
""" | ||
|
||
if not path or not path.strip() or not facet_definitions: | ||
return [] | ||
|
||
facets = set() | ||
for match in get_matches(path, facet_definitions, all_matches=True): | ||
facets.update(match) | ||
return sorted(facets) | ||
|
||
|
||
def build_facets(facets, known=KNOWN_FACETS): | ||
""" | ||
Return: | ||
- a mapping for known facet_patterns as {pattern: [facet, facet, ...]} | ||
- a set of invalid_facet_definitions given a `facets` definitions as list of strings in the form | ||
['facet:pattern" error message', ]. | ||
Use the `known` facets set of known facets for validation. | ||
""" | ||
invalid_facet_definitions = set() | ||
facet_patterns = defaultdict(list) | ||
for facet_def in facets: | ||
facet, _, pattern = facet_def.partition(':') | ||
if not pattern: | ||
invalid_facet_definitions.add( | ||
'missing <pattern> in "{facet_def}".'.format(**locals())) | ||
continue | ||
if not facet: | ||
invalid_facet_definitions.add( | ||
'missing <facet> in "{facet_def}".'.format(**locals())) | ||
continue | ||
|
||
if facet not in known: | ||
invalid_facet_definitions.add( | ||
'unknown <facet> in "{facet_def}".'.format(**locals())) | ||
else: | ||
facet_patterns[pattern].append(facet) | ||
|
||
return facet_patterns, invalid_facet_definitions | ||
